It's officially supported iOS 8 devices:

iPhone 4S
iPhone 5
iPhone 5S
iPhone 5C
iPhone 6
iPhone 6 Plus

iPad 2
iPad 3
iPad 4
iPad Air
iPad Mini
iPad Mini 2
iPod Touch 5G
